Swarajya's ‘’Mumbai Infrastructure And Realty Conclave 2024: The Grand Rebuilding of India’s First Metropolis’’ on Feb 3 at NSE Auditorium, Mumbai.
The conclave, presented by Maharashtra Development Corporation Ltd (MSRDC) and supported by National Stock Exchange (NSE), witnessed the coming together of city leaders, policymakers, urban authorities, corporate captains, city planners engineering head and transport experts who are playing a pivotal role in the massive infrastructure transformation currently underway in Mumbai.
Harsh Gupta and Vishal Bhargava in conversation on ‘Can Mumbai Remain India’s Economic Powerhouse? -SWOT
Shri Harsh Madhusudan is an India-based public markets investor. A CFA charter holder, Harsh graduated from Dartmouth College with an AB degree in economics.
Harsh holds an MBA from INSEAD. Harsh also serves as the Public Interest Director on Board of NSE IX. He has coauthored two books: “Derivatives” and “A New Idea Of India”.
A recipient Dr BR Shenoy 2022 awardee (Economics), Harsh has written extensively on economics, finance and politics for Mint, Swarajya, The Wall Street Journal, The Indian Express and other publications.
Shri Vishal Bhargava is a finance and media professional with over a decade of diverse experience in investment banking, research and corporate strategy. He is the Founder of a real-estate platform BHK Voice.
Vishal is a columnist with Moneycontrol and hosts the popular weekly show ‘The Tenant.’ With a Commerce degree and an MBA, Vishal has previously worked in companies like Bank of America, Economic Times and CLSA India.
